Tehran: Iran’s Civil Aviation Authority has announced the immediate closure of the country’s airspace, citing safety concerns due to escalating regional tensions, particularly with Israel.
The announcement, confirmed by the state-run IRNA news agency, stated that all flight operations at Iranian airports have been suspended as a precautionary measure to ensure the safety of passengers and crew.
The move comes amid heightened hostilities in the region, with authorities emphasizing that the decision is temporary and subject to ongoing security assessments.
